Web13 jan. 2015 · 6,030 Posts. #2 · Jan 12, 2015. Burmuda hay is great horse hay. That being said, it varies greatly in type and quality. If it is sprayed for weeds and heavily fertilized, it can be almost as high in protein and nutrients as some alfalfa hay. Hay that is that rich may not be suitable for feeding 'free choice'. A good-quality grass hay may meet most of the adult horse's basic nutritional needs. Mature horses require 10 to 12 percent CP (crude protein) in their diets. Many native or prairie grass hays contain just 6 to 8 percent.
